How to Treat Ingrown Toenails

Ever get ingrown toenails? I have, they are very painful for such a little area affected! It’s kind of an odd subject to discuss with people, but having ingrown toenails is more common that one would think. Biggest cause for ingrown toenails are, shoes that are too tight or don’t fit properly (wearing wrong size or even too narrow for wide feet), trimming your toenails too short and even hereditary, yes its true!

Some hints I have learned over the years to avoid ingrown toenails is to try and wear open toed shoes whenever possible, sandals are the best, this places no pressure on the toes and toenails. When you trim your toenails, trim them no shorter than even with the top of your toe. Just think ladies, your toenails can be painted up cute and guys, ladies DO notice a mans feet!

This wonderful home remedy or cure I have tried and it does work! First soak your feet in warm water with half a cup of Epsom salt and half cup of witch hazel (you could even add a few drops of peppermint oil or lavender), for 30 minutes. Not only is it relaxing, it will help soften your skin for the next step.

Now grab your salve, I use Watkins Petro Carbo Salve because it is a drawing salve and pulls out any infection. You could also use any triple antibiotic ointment. Now take a cotton ball and pull off a tiny bit and roll it into a ball then roll it in the ointment. Now this part may be a tad painful but its an important step, use something pointy but dull, like a nut pick is what I use, or even a tweezers and gently slide the cotton ball with the ointment under your toenail and slide it under the area that is ingrown. It may hurt a bit but what this is doing is gently pulling up the toenail out of the skin it is growing into.

Change the cotton ball every day till you see the edge of the nail out of your skin where it is supposed to be. Try and wear proper shoes during this time. The first day of this home treatment is the most uncomfortable but in the end, your ingrown toenail will be no more! Now you know some tips to prevent ingrown toenails and also if it happens again, you wont have to suffer and will know what you can do take care of it!
